Diagnostic Mirrors: The New Face of Longevity
The mirror is perhaps the most
transformed object in the modern home. In 2026, top-rated longevity mirrors
have transitioned from luxury novelties to essential diagnostic tools. These
devices look like standard high-end vanity mirrors but are embedded with
medical-grade optical sensors and AI engines.
Using a technology known as
transdermal optical imaging, these mirrors can detect subtle blood-flow
patterns beneath the surface of the skin. By analyzing these
micro-fluctuations, the mirror can estimate a user’s heart rate, blood
pressure, and respiratory rate in less than 30 seconds—all without the need for
a physical cuff or sensor.
Beyond basic vitals, these mirrors
provide a "Physiological Age" score. By tracking skin elasticity,
vascular health markers, and even facial expressions linked to chronic stress,
the AI offers a daily snapshot of how your body is aging relative to your
chronological years. It then provides personalized recommendations, such as specific
breathing exercises if it detects elevated cortisol or skincare adjustments
based on real-time hydration levels.

Advanced Health Stations: Beyond the Basic Scale
The humble bathroom scale has been
replaced by the Smart Longevity Station. These devices have become the
centerpiece of at-home metabolic monitoring. Modern top-rated stations utilize
multi-frequency bioelectrical impedance analysis (BIA) and handheld sensors to
provide a comprehensive 360-degree view of body composition.
While older scales focused on body
fat percentage, 2026’s leaders track much more critical longevity markers:
- Visceral Fat and Muscle Quality: These stations can differentiate between subcutaneous
fat and the dangerous visceral fat that surrounds organs, while also
measuring muscle density to screen for early signs of sarcopenia (muscle
loss).
- Vascular Health:
By measuring Pulse Wave Velocity (the speed at which blood travels through
your arteries), these devices estimate arterial stiffness. This is a
primary indicator of heart health that was previously only accessible in
specialist clinics.
- Nerve Activity:
Some of the most advanced models can now detect early signs of peripheral
neuropathy by measuring sweat gland activity in the feet, providing vital
early warnings for metabolic issues like insulin resistance.

Neurowellness: Regulating the Nervous System
As the global understanding of the
link between chronic stress and long-term disease has deepened, a new category
of "Neurowellness" products has surged in popularity. These devices
focus on Nervous System Regulation, moving beyond mental health apps
into active physiological intervention.
One of the most significant trends
is the rise of Vagus Nerve Stimulators. These are small, ergonomic
wearables—often worn as a collar or a discreet patch behind the ear—that use
gentle electrical or vibrational pulses to stimulate the vagus nerve. This
"hacks" the body’s parasympathetic nervous system, effectively
forcing a shift from a "fight or flight" stress response to a
"rest and digest" state.
Additionally, Brain-Sensing
Headbands have become a staple for cognitive fitness. These EEG-enabled
devices monitor brainwave activity in real-time. During meditation or
deep-focus work, the headband uses "acoustic pacing"—adjusting
ambient soundscapes based on your brain’s frequency—to help you reach a desired
state of calm or concentration more quickly.

Intelligent Sleep Ecosystems: Recovery as a Science
In 2026, sleep is treated as the
ultimate recovery protocol. The top-rated sleep products on the market today
are no longer passive; they are active participants in your rest.
The modern Smart Mattress and
Cooling Topper use AI to manage the sleep environment dynamically. Because
core body temperature must drop for deep sleep to occur, these systems use
liquid-cooling layers to lower your temperature at the start of the night. If
the sensors detect you are entering a REM cycle or that the room temperature
has shifted, the bed adjusts its thermal output in real-time to prevent
wake-ups.
Furthermore, Automated Snore
Relief has become a standard feature in high-end adjustable bases.
Integrated microphones detect the specific frequency of snoring and subtly
elevate the head of the bed by a few degrees. This opens the sleeper’s airways
without waking them or their partner, drastically improving oxygen saturation
and sleep quality.

Screen-Free and "Invisible" Wearables
A notable shift in the 2026 wellness
market is the "backlash" against screen time. Many users are moving
away from glowing smartwatches toward "invisible" tech that tracks
health data without the constant distraction of notifications.
- Smart Rings:
These have become the gold standard for discreet, 24/7 health tracking.
The latest generations offer medical-grade ECG monitoring, skin
temperature tracking for cycle and illness prediction, and even non-invasive
glucose trend monitoring. Their appeal lies in their ability to collect
high-fidelity data while looking like a piece of classic jewelry.
- Medical-Grade Smart Patches: For those managing specific conditions or undergoing
intense athletic training, "biowear" patches are the future.
These small, flexible adhesives can be worn for up to 14 days,
continuously monitoring biomarkers like lactate levels, hydration, and
even specific hormone fluctuations, streaming the data directly to a
personal health AI or a physician.

Environmental Wellness: The Air and Light Revolution
The future of home wellness isn't
just about what we wear or step on; it’s about the very air we breathe and the
light we see. Smart home infrastructure is being optimized to support our
biological rhythms.
Circadian Lighting Systems are now a top priority for home wellness enthusiasts. These
systems synchronize indoor lighting with the natural progression of the sun. By
increasing blue-spectrum light in the morning to suppress melatonin and
shifting to warm, amber tones in the evening, these products help reset the
body’s internal clock. This leads to improved mood, better daytime energy, and
significantly deeper sleep.
Simultaneously, AI-Driven Air
Purification has evolved. Modern purifiers no longer just filter dust; they
use molecular sensors to detect Volatile Organic Compounds (VOCs), allergens,
and even airborne pathogens. These devices integrate with the home's HVAC
system to create "clean air zones," automatically increasing
filtration during high-pollen seasons or when indoor air quality dips due to
cooking or cleaning.

At-Home Diagnostic Labs
The gap between a clinic and a
kitchen has narrowed with the introduction of portable diagnostic labs. In
2026, people are increasingly taking charge of their internal health through
immediate, on-site testing.
- Smart Urinalysis:
Products like smart toilet inserts or specialized test strips (often
referred to as FlowPads) now allow for daily monitoring of kidney
function, hydration, and even nutrient deficiencies.
- Allergen and Food Scanners: For those with severe sensitivities, pocket-sized labs
can now test a small food sample for the presence of gluten, dairy, or
nuts in under two minutes. This provides a level of safety and autonomy
for diners that was once impossible.

The Rise of Personal Health AI Coaches
The common thread among all these
top-rated products is the Personal Health AI. With so many devices
collecting data, "analysis paralysis" has become a genuine concern.
To combat this, 2026 has seen the rise of dedicated AI health agents.
These agents act as a bridge between
your devices. They don't just tell you that you slept poorly; they look at your
data and realize that your late-night meal (tracked by your food app) caused a
spike in your resting heart rate (tracked by your ring), which led to poor
recovery. This "holistic intelligence" allows the AI to give you a
single, actionable piece of advice: "Eat two hours earlier tonight to
improve tomorrow's energy levels."
Conclusion:
Privacy as a Wellness Pillar
As we look toward the future of home
wellness, the most successful products are those that respect the sanctity of
the home. The top-rated devices of 2026 are increasingly utilizing Edge
Computing, meaning your sensitive health data is processed locally on the
device rather than being sent to a central server. This ensures that while you
get all the benefits of high-tech health monitoring, your data remains your
own.
